Head on over to the Rite Aid Facebook page and click on the Exclusive Deals tab to print a high-value Rite Aid coupon valid for $4 off any Physician’s Formula product (expires 1/11/13). Even sweeter, Physician’s Formula Foundation, Powder, Blush, Concealer or Bronzers are on sale this week for 40% off regular retail price AND when you buy $15 worth, you’ll snag a $5 +Up Reward. Check out this scenario to get ya thinkin’…

Physician’s Formula Foundation, Powder, Blush, Concealer or Bronzers 40% off
Buy 1 Physician’s Formula Shimmer Strips Bronzer $7.77 (reg. $12.95)
Buy 1 Physician’s Formula Blush $7.77 (reg. $12.95)
Total = $15.54
Use the $4/1 Rite Aid coupon found here
Pay $11.54
Get a $5 +Up Reward when you buy $15 worth (limit 2 offers)
Final cost $6.54 total – $3.27 each!
